Google’s AI Mode will soon include ads.
Google has started rolling out ads in AI Mode. The AI tool has been available since October 2025 in Belgium and other European countries, bringing the chatbot experience to Google’s search engine. The AI responses will soon be accompanied by ad blocks at the bottom. Google adheres to the rules by adding the label “Sponsored” to the ads appearing at the bottom of the AI response.
Ads in AI Mode
Until today, users could use the AI mode in Google Search without being bombarded with ads. That seems to be changing now. “Strangely enough, it currently seems to be only a small portion of users or searches that show these ads,” reports PCWorld.
“In August, Google informed brands about a rollout in the fourth quarter, and it seems the rollout has now arrived in a formalized form. It will be interesting to see if ad placement is also integrated in the middle of the answer output, as we see in the main section of the search results,” writes Brodie Clark, SEO specialist, on X.

To comply with the country’s legislation, Google neatly adds the label “Sponsored” to the ads. The ad blocks appear at the bottom of the answer.
